Als «python-3.x» getaggte Fragen

166
Warnung vor zu vielen offenen Zahlen

In einem Skript, mit dem ich viele Figuren erstelle fix, ax = plt.subplots(...), wird die Warnung RuntimeWarning angezeigt: Es wurden mehr als 20 Figuren geöffnet. Über die Pyplot-Schnittstelle ( matplotlib.pyplot.figure) erstellte Zahlen bleiben bis zum expliziten Schließen erhalten und...

161
Was ist sys.maxint in Python 3?

Ich habe versucht herauszufinden, wie eine maximale Ganzzahl dargestellt werden kann, und ich habe gelesen, sie zu verwenden "sys.maxint". In Python 3 erhalte ich jedoch Folgendes, wenn ich es nenne: AttributeError: module 'object' has no attribute

159
Warum ist Python 3.x super () magisch?

super()Kann in Python 3.x ohne Argumente aufgerufen werden: class A(object): def x(self): print("Hey now") class B(A): def x(self): super().x() >>> B().x() Hey now Um diese Arbeit zu machen, wird einige Kompilierung-Magie durchgeführt wird , eine Folge davon ist , dass der folgende...

156
pythonw.exe oder python.exe?

Um es kurz zu machen: pythonw.exe tut nichts, python.exeakzeptiert nichts (welches soll ich verwenden?) test.py: print "a" CMD-Fenster: C:\path>pythonw.exe test.py <BLANK LINE> C:\path> C:\path>python.exe test.py File "C:\path\test.py", line 7 print "a" ^ SyntaxError: invalid...